CWnd::ModifyStyle

BOOL ModifyStyle (DWORD DwRemove, DWORD DwAdd, UINT nFlags = 0);

Rückgabewert

Ungleich NULL, wenn Stil erfolgreich geändert wurde; andernfalls 0.

Parameter

dwRemove

Gibt Fensterstile während Stil Änderung entfernt werden.

dwAdd

Gibt Fensterstile hinzugerechnet, Stil-Änderung.

nFlags

Fahnen an SetWindowPos, oder 0 (null) übergeben werden, wenn SetWindowPos nicht aufgerufen werden soll. Der Standardwert ist 0 (null). Finden Sie unter im Abschnitt Hinweise für eine Liste der voreingestellten flags.

Bemerkungen

Rufen Sie diese Memberfunktion um ein Fenster Formatvorlage ändern. Stile hinzugefügt oder entfernt werden können mithilfe des bitweise OR kombiniert werden Operator (|). Finden Sie unter die Themen General Fensterstile und :: CreateWindow in der Win32 SDK Programmer's Reference für Informationen über die verfügbaren Fensterstile.

Wenn nFlags ungleich &NULL ist, ruft ModifyStyle die Windows API-Funktion :: SetWindowPos und zeichnet das Fenster nFlags mit den folgenden vier voreingestellten Flaggen: Nbsp kombinieren;

Um ein Fenster Erweiterte Stile zu ändern, finden Sie unter ModifyStyleEx.

CWnd Übersicht |nbsp; Member der Klasse | Hierarchiediagramm

Siehe auch&Nbsp;SetWindowPos, CWnd::ModifyStyleEx, General Fensterstile, :: SetWindowPos

Index